Understanding Liquidation Thresholds
Liquidation thresholds are critical in trading, especially in derivatives markets. Essentially, a liquidation occurs when a trader’s margin falls below a predetermined level, resulting in the automatic closing of their positions.
- Margin Calls: Traders receive notifications when their margin is close to liquidation.
- Threshold Levels: These are unique to each trading platform, and understanding HIBT’s specific levels is vital.
- Market Volatility: Sudden market movements can push accounts towards liquidation thresholds quickly.
